* ID Progressivism’s Goals

Progressivism was………. a movement to improve American life by expanding democracy and achieving social and economic justice.

-optimistic, forward looking -an urban extension of “Populism”

-praised the benefits of urban/industrial growth but sought to correct its evils with political, economic and social reform.

Nat’l & State Legislationto improve economic and social

justice in America

• State regulation of intrastate commerce• Consumer protection• Child labor• Tax reform• Minimum wage / max hour• Worker compensation / safety• Union protection• Conservation• Business regulation

Wilson’s “New Freedom”

• control and regulate Trusts

- big is bad• control and regulate Banks

- prevent bank failures• reduce the impact of Tariffs

- replace it with the national income tax
